Choosing a Macaw Cage
The best cage can make an enormous difference in the life of a macaw. It can help strengthen the bonding between the bird and help it flourish.
A good care plan includes providing plenty of toys inside the cage to keep the macaw engaged and entertained. The best way to choose the appropriate cage for your pet is to make an educated choice.
Size
Macaws are among the largest domesticated parrots, and require a large cage that can accommodate their size. These intelligent birds require plenty of space to exercise and play, and they love having stimulating toys in their cages to keep them engaged throughout the day. The cage should be at least 3 feet wide 2 feet deep, and 6 feet tall.
The recommended minimum size of cage for macaws is 1.5 to 2 times the bird's full wingspan, to provide them with enough room to flap their wings for exercise and for moving around. You should also consider the size of the cage when choosing a macaw cage. Their tails can grow as long as their bodies. It is crucial that the cage is tall enough to stop the bird from scratching its tail against the walls of the cage when it turns.
Another thing to consider is the dimension of the bars within the cage. Macaws are strong with their beaks and feet, so you want to make sure that the cage's bars are made of sturdy metal and have adequate spacing to stop your bird from getting its fingers trapped in them. You also want to avoid cage designs that could compromise your bird's safety, such as round cages, or cages with decorative scrollwork.

Bar Spacing
The most effective cages for macaws come with a large, solid bases and are made of tough material. These cages are great for birds that like to climb on or hang out. They also provide security for the bird. These features can stop birds from escaping accidentally, and peni.dothome.co.kr they can also keep them from taking toys or chewing them up that they find in their cage.
Another crucial aspect to consider when selecting the cage is the bar spacing. The cage bars should not be too close together, since birds can get their feet or head caught between them while climbing. This can be extremely dangerous for birds, so the spacing between bars should be at least 1 inch apart or 3/8 inches for small finches. For larger parrots the bar spacing should be 1 inch or 3/4 inch.
The cage should be spacious and easy to open door. This allows you to clean the cage, and to get food and water. The front door should also be bird-proof. The cage should have a place for a grate and perch as birds like to perch on the perch and the grate. The cage should also have a swing-out feeder door, a slide out tray, a bird-guard rail, and a moveable partition that can transform one cage into two.
The cage should also be rectangular or square in shape instead of round because the odd angles could hinder toes and make it difficult for the bird to move around. Avoid cages with plastic mesh on the sides and the top since birds can easily gnaw through it. Galvanized cages should be rinsed thoroughly since the process could leave trace amounts of zinc and other metals on the wire which can be harmful to birds.

Safety
Macaws are inquisitive intelligent birds that could be prone to accidents when placed in cages that aren't suitable. Therefore, it's important to prioritize safety when selecting a cage for your pet. Some important considerations include the dimensions of your cage, the space between bars, as well as the materials you choose to construct the cage.
Macaws require plenty of space to move, extend their wings, and engage in normal behaviors that support their overall health. A larger cage lets them do this, and provides the security of a secure, safe enclosure that reduces boredom and stress.
The ideal size for a cage should be at a minimum 5-6 feet tall and wide. This will allow the bird to fly free, which is essential for its health. The cage should be constructed of durable materials such as stainless steel to withstand the regular biting that these large birds do.
The stainless steel cages are a favorite choice for pet owners due to their durability and security. They provide increased ventilation and visibility, while also preventing your macaws from becoming trapped by sharp metal components which can be harmful. In addition, many stainless steel cages are designed with larger door openings to allow easy access for cleaning and interaction with your pet.
